Transaction d20850d9ea4ae120517769012159f967401917f6afa1f447f10194404884898f

3 Input
2 Outputs
  • d20850d9ea4ae120517769012159f967401917f6afa1f447f10194404884898f:0
  • value  51310
    address  34hmEeLNw68LG65cVANsMBrud8kjD3TRKW
  • d20850d9ea4ae120517769012159f967401917f6afa1f447f10194404884898f:1
  • value  1859621
    address  32eU8xWfDB6Fjr65FVvivsZKWLbr7zKsjW